The longest memory

D'Aguiar, Fred, 1960-2006
Books
Winner of the Whitbread First Novel Award, and the David Higham First Novel Award, this novel is set on a Virginian plantation, and tells the tragic story of a fiercely intelligent and rebellious young black slave who breaks all the rules.

The satanic verses

Rushdie, Salman2006
Books
A Whitbread Prize winner, this book is a study of good and evil. It begins with two Indians, Gibreel Farishta and Saladin Chamcha, plummeting from the sky after the explosion of their jetliner, and proceeds through a series of metamorphoses, dreams, and revelations.

Amazing Grace

Hoffman, Mary, 1945-2007
Books
Grace loves to act out stories. When her school decides to perform Peter Pan, Grace longs to play the lead, but her classmates point out that Peter was a boy, and besides, he wasn't black.

Roots

Haley, Alex2007
Books
This is the extraordinary account of Alex Haley's own 12 year search for his family's origins. Tracing his ancestry through six generations he discovered a 16 year-old youth, Kunta Kinte. City of the dead

Morson, Ian2008
Books
Venetian entrepreneur and explorer Niccolò Zuliani takes up the position as bodyguard to Friar Alberoni on a journey to the court of the Mongol overlord Kubilai Khan. He soon regrets his decision, however, when he becomes embroiled in solving the murder of the man Alberoni was seeking.
